Globo NetworkAPI
About Globo NetworkAPI
Description
Features
Architecture
Related Projects
Pre-provisioned Server
Requirements
Setting up the VM
Installing Globo NetworkAPI
Using pre-configured VM
Installing from scratch
Create a specific User/Group
Download Code
Create a VirtualEnv
Install Dependencies
Install Memcached
MySQL Server Configuration
HTTP Server Configuration
Test installation
LDAP Server Configuration
Integrate with Queue
Working with Documentation
Front End
Definitions
Access
Administrative Permission
Brand
Environment
Equipment
Equipment Group
Equipment Type
Filter
IP (IPv4/IPv6)
Interface
Model
Network
Network Type
Plugin (Roteiro)
Scripts
Template (ACL)
User
User Group
Vlan
FAQ
Globo NetworkAPI API Docs
networkapi package
Using GloboNetworkAPI V3
Improve GET requests through some extra parameters
Datacenter module
Environment module
Environment Vip module
Equipment module
Option Pool module
Option Vip module
Server Pool module
Type Option module
Vip Request module
Vlan module
NetworkIPv4 module
NetworkIPv6 module
IPv4 module
IPv6 module
Object Group Permissions module
General Object Group Permissions module
Object Type module
Vrf module
Task module
Using GloboNetworkAPI V4
As module
Equipment module
IPv4 module
IPv6 module
Neighbor module
Virtual Interface module
Software Defined Networks
Globo NetworkAPI
Docs
»
Using GloboNetworkAPI V4
Edit on GitHub
Using GloboNetworkAPI V4
¶
As module
/api/v4/as/
GET
Obtaining list of AS’s
Obtaining list of AS’s through id’s
Obtaining list of AS’s through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of AS’s
PUT
Updating list of AS’s
DELETE
Deleting list of AS’s in database
Deleting list of AS’s
Equipment module
/api/v4/equipment/
GET
Obtaining list of Equipments
Obtaining list of Equipments through some Optional GET Parameters
Obtaining list of Equipments through id’s
Obtaining list of Equipments through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of equipments
PUT
Updating list of equipments in database
DELETE
Deleting a list of equipments in database
Deleting list of equipments and all relationships
IPv4 module
/api/v3/ipv4/
GET
Obtaining list of IPv4 objects
Obtaining list of IPv4 objects through id’s
Obtaining list of IPv4 objects through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of IPv4 objects
PUT
Updating list of IPv4 objects in database
DELETE
Deleting a list of IPv4 objects in database
Deleting list of IPv4 objects and associated Vip Requests and relationships with Equipments
/api/v3/ipv4/async/
POST
Creating list of IPv4 asynchronously
PUT
Updating list of IPv4 asynchronously
DELETE
Deleting list of IPv4 asynchronously
IPv6 module
/api/v4/ipv6/
GET
Obtaining list of IPv6 objects
Obtaining list of IPv6 objects through id’s
Obtaining list of IPv6 objects through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of IPv6 objects
PUT
Updating list of IPv6 objects in database
DELETE
Deleting a list of IPv6 objects in database
Deleting list of IPv6 objects and associated Vip Requests and relationships with Equipments and Virtual Interfaces
/api/v4/ipv6/async/
POST
Creating list of IPv6 asynchronously
PUT
Updating list of IPv6 asynchronously
DELETE
Deleting list of IPv6 asynchronously
Neighbor module
/api/v4/neighbor/
GET
Obtaining list of Neighbors
Obtaining list of Equipments through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of Neighbors
PUT
Updating list of neighbors in database
DELETE
Deleting a list of neighbors in database
Deleting list of neighbors
Virtual Interface module
/api/v4/virtual-interface/
GET
Obtaining list of Virtual Interfaces
Obtaining list of Virtual Interfaces through id’s
Obtaining list of Virtual Interfaces through extended search
Using
fields
GET parameter
Using
kind
GET parameter
Using
fields
and
kind
together
Default behavior without
kind
and
fields
POST
Creating list of Virtual Interfaces
PUT
Updating list of Virtual Interfaces in database
DELETE
Deleting a list of Virtual Interfaces in database
Deleting list of Virtual Interfaces and all relationships
Software Defined Networks
Access Control Lists (ACLs)
GET
POST
PUT
DELETE
Architecture
Read the Docs
v: latest
Versions
latest
stable
teste_build_doc
Downloads
pdf
htmlzip
epub
On Read the Docs
Project Home
Builds
Free document hosting provided by
Read the Docs
.